Experience a sound journey with harpsichord and saxophone
Léon Berben - Harpsichord
Pindakaas Saxophone Quartet: Thorsten Floth, Guido Grospietsch, Anja Heix, Matthias Schröder
The internationally successful Pindakaas Saxophone Quartet and the renowned Dutch harpsichordist and organist Léon Berben present their programme "Sound Journeys" in a rarely heard instrumentation. In an interplay of harpsichord, organ and wind instruments, they interpret works by Johann Sebastian Bach, François Couperin, Colin Cowles, Antoine Forqueray, Giovanni Gabrieli and Georg Philipp Telemann. The concert is completed by the humorous and informative moderations of the classical ensemble.
